Transaction 108dade73e35fc45f4dc32c7b64ac4cc638b5e05557480022950bd18ab93ea59

1 Input
2 Outputs
  • 108dade73e35fc45f4dc32c7b64ac4cc638b5e05557480022950bd18ab93ea59:0
  • value  9459000
    address  3BLKzzPcnp61nKKTVBhfaUXwDbeEb3yadN
  • 108dade73e35fc45f4dc32c7b64ac4cc638b5e05557480022950bd18ab93ea59:1
  • value  20950828
    address  1FvA9iV8bJWj17jbpewc3sZfXZxPHjm4An